How to Gain A+ Certification?
Passing two exams which are 220-1001 and 220-1002 lead to becoming A+ certified.These exams group many aspects of hardware and network troubleshooting to enhance your IT skills.
• Both exams include a maximum of 90 questions needed to be answered in 90 minutes. The question types are multiple-choice, drag-and-drop and performance-based. To pass the assessments, you should gain 675 points out of 900 on 220-1001 and 700 points out of 900 on 220-1002.
• Next, let’s figure out what are the key domains of the tests.
• Even though the A+ certification is a Core level credential, there is a requirement of 9-12 months of hands-on experience for all the candidates. Also, registering for these exams you should pay a fee that is $219 for each.

Hardware
• Every doctor knows that accurate diagnosis ensures that a prescribed solution works. With the CompTIA A+ certification, the IT pro can correctly fix what’s wrong with any computer or mobile device.
• Before sitting for A+ exams, you need to know about computers just as a mechanic understands cars. This knowledge will help you make correct decisions while fixing the issues occurred.
• The CompTIA A+ certification exams test your ability to identify components and peripherals. In addition, you should know how they operate. These include the motherboard, memory cards, expansion slots, power connections, the CPU, a fan, and much more.
• Uncovering a PC, you should first know what you’re seeing before you do anything at all. Besides, each PC component comes in several variant forms. We have DIMM, SODIMM, DDR, DDR2, DDR3 RAM variants, for instance. There are also various form factors, drives, expansion slots, media, and interfaces.
• Computers may be smaller (smartphones come to mind), but there are still many components in those little packages. So, there’s a lot for you to learn about hardware while taking A+ certification exams.
Networking
• While studying networking, you need to understand TCP/IP, the internet’s default protocol stackfrom inception. Covering this topic, you will learn to distinguish IPv4 from IPv6, public from private IP addresses, and subnet masks from gateways.
• Any IT professional should know essential networking skills — switches, routers, and firewalls. The knowledge of personal computer standard ports and protocols is important too. Email uses TCP 25 and the SMTP protocol. Wi-Fi is now widespread at offices, making it vital to understand wireless networking standards and the encryption that accompanies them.
• A network connects computers to communicate and requires connectivity through either physical cables or wireless radio waves. All A+ students learn about LAN, WAN, cable, DSL, fiber, satellite, other computer-linking technologies.
